Apprentice In Court For Allegedly Stealing N4. 2m From Employer

Alexandra UmehBy Alexandra UmehApril 17, 20262 Mins Read
Facebook Twitter Pinterest LinkedIn Tumblr Reddit WhatsApp Email
Share
Facebook Twitter LinkedIn Pinterest WhatsApp Email

ENUGU, Nigeria (VOICE OF NAIJA)- The police on Friday, charged an 18-year-old apprentice, before an Iyaganku Chief Magistrate’s court in Ibadan, for allegedly stealing N4. 2 million belonging to his master.

The apprentice, Isaac Ikechukwu, was arraigned alongside an alleged accomplice, Samson Johnson, 23.

The duo whose addresses were not stated, are standing trial on a two-count charge of conspiracy and stealing.

They each, however, pleaded not guilty to the charges.

The prosecutor, ASP Tunji Olaniyi, alleged that the defendants conspired to commit the offence between August 2025 and January, at the Agbowo area of Ibadan.

The first defendant (Ikechukwu), who served as apprentice for one Mr Onyekachi Ogbonna, was alleged to have conspired with the second defendant (Johnson), to steal the sum of N4.2 million belonging to his master.

The prosecutor alleged that the first defendant kept the stolen money with the second defendant.

He alleged that the defendants were eventually arrested by the police.

The offences contravene the provisions of sections 383, 390 (6) and 516 of the Criminal Law of Oyo State 2000.

The Magistrate, Mr M. Mudashiru, granted the defendants bails in the sum of one million naira each, with two sureties each in like sum.

The court held that one of the sureties must provide three years tax clearance certificate.

He, consequently, adjourned the case until May 28, for hearing.
